Engelstalig
Dutch
Etymology
From Engels (“English”) + taal (“language”) + -ig (“-y”, suffix deriving adjectives from nouns).
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/ɛŋəlsˈtaːləx/
Audio (file)
Adjective
Engelstalig (not comparable)
- Having knowledge of the English language, said especially of native speakers; anglophone.
- In the English language.
- “Homage to Catalonia” van George Orwell is een Engelstalig boek.
- “Homage to Catalonia” by George Orwell is a book [written] in English.
